I know it has been said on this forum before that the manual is incorrect about the amount of oil required for an oil change. Today, I set out to find out what *exactly* it should be.

I went to the extent of pulling out an old graduated cylinder (see, that microbiology degree didn't go to waste after all), and I discovered that my Savage required 68 oz. (US) to bring it up to the full mark with a new filter. That's 2-quarts plus 4 ounces. Whether or not you replace the filter (highly recommended), it should be the same. I found that the filter compartment had only a trace of oil in it.

If my conversion factors are sound, that works out to 2.007 liters or 1.77 Imperial quarts.
